Heart Wisdom – Ep. 297 – Advice from the Dalai Lama: The Fragrance of Nirvana

Sign up for Jack's free email teachings

Jack shares stories and insights from a rare gathering with the Dalai Lama on what really makes a teacher, and how compassion—not titles—spreads the Dharma.

“The Dalai Lama said, ‘Nirvana has a wonderful scent—like flowers.’ You can tell it when you’re around someone connected with nirvana. You can tell it around places where there’s that fragrance of peace, well-being, and liberation.” – Jack Kornfield

This time on Heart Wisdom, Jack thoughtfully explores these themes & topics:
  • Spring renewal at Spirit Rock & the wider Buddhist boom
  • 1,000 U.S. meditation centers — a movement far bigger than any one sangha
  • The Mahāparinirvāṇa Sūtra on gathering “in harmony and concord”
  • The Dalai Lama: compassion over conversion; students over titles
  • What really authorizes a teacher? (Hint: their students’ freedom)
  • “Spy on your teachers” — trusting slowly & wisely
  • The scent-test of liberation: recognizing authentic peace
  • “Bodhisattva off-duty?” — practice everywhere, even with late-night TV temptations
  • Spiritual life as engagement with, not escape from, difficulty
  • Interdependence: why true emptiness embraces every creature
  • Speaking out against spiritual misconduct & retraumatization
  • The wounded student, the wounded teacher — bringing psychology into Dharma

“Deep down, what matters is only the spirit of compassion—only what benefits beings in every form, in every realm on this earth. Don’t think about how to spread Buddhism. It doesn’t matter if there are even one or two more Buddhists. The only thing that matters is the well-being of each person and the well-being of the earth that we live on.” – Jack Kornfield quoting H.H. the Dalai Lama

This Dharma Talk was recorded on 03/29/93 at Spirit Rock Meditation Center.
